Great overnighter for kids

My nine year old son and I have just completed his first overnight tramp,we went up to the Atiwhakatu hut from the Holdsworth lodge.I can't recommend this wee walk enough for introducing the young uns to tramping,the initial stages of the track have recently been benched and boardwalked through some lovely bog land.The track continues to rise along side the Atiwhakatu river,showing some great views up the valley,also the wire bridges provide a real sense of adventure for the young explorers.There is several clearly marked turn off on this track allowing the young ones to clearly mark their progress on the map. My son specified that the hut had to be a proper back country hut and Atiwhakatu hut didn't disappoint,open fire,candle lit and the sound of the river right there...great!The track was marked at three to four hours,wecompleted it comfortably under three with the boy in the lead..
